And that was the end of milling operations forever. Back in the early 19th century this was rural land out here this was Washington County. It was a separate legal jurisdiction from Washington City which is what we now think of as downtown. Florida avenue was the old boundary street, that was the Northern Boundary of Washington City and this was Washington County. Washington county was sparsely inhabited, less than 10,000 people lived out here, mostly farmers and large land holders and farmers here grew all sorts of crops, a lot of wheat and corn and rye was grown for a local use and for shipping along the east coast. Mills were very important to this Rural Economy and because you had formers that were growing grains, you had to they had to really come up with an efficient way of compacting that material for transportation to markets elsewhere.
